I can’t decide if I like this product or not. On one hand the concept of “Organic office furniture” sounds so environmentally friendly that it makes me smile. On the other hand this particular furniture looks a little cheesy.
Something about the sloping design makes this stuff look like it is going to topple over. The cool part about it is that it is easy to assemble, you don’t need an “L” wrench like you do for IKEA furniture. And a little bird told me that it’s “cheap, cheap, cheap”. Abundant Earth offers a 36″ inch desk for $279.00 and a 60″ desk for $428.00, now you really can’t beat that. Unfortunately they don’t ship internationally but if they did would you buy this product?
